5 ways to know if you’re really about community as much as you think you are. So here’s the thing about community. Everyone talks about it. Everyone wants it and at the end of the day, we actually NEED it. However, our culture values community with words, but individualism with actions. When the rubber hits the road, its often not about we , it’s about me first . If we becomes the end result it becomes a bonus. Mayor Nenshi recently presented ” The Canada We Hope For: A Naive View”. At the Lafontaine-Baldwin Symposium. Within that speech, he challenged Canadians to consider 3 Things for Canada! And my dream for Canada, my dream for this nation in the world, is that simple. That we do the right thing. You may use these.
